How Crypto Casinos Function
At their core, crypto gambling establishments operate similarly to standard online gambling establishments. Players sign up, deposit funds, wager on games varying from slots to live dealership blackjack, and withdraw their winnings. The main distinction depends on the monetary architecture.
In a conventional casino, transactions are processed by means of fiat banking systems (credit cards, bank transfers, e-wallets). These systems are subject to geographical restrictions, bank oversight, and processing hold-ups. Alternatively, crypto casinos use decentralized blockchain networks. Deals are peer-to-peer, enabling near-instant transfers that operate separately of conventional banking hours or global borders.
The Role of "Provably Fair" Gaming
One of the most substantial innovations in the crypto casino space is the principle of "Provably Fair" gaming. Unlike standard gambling establishments, which count on exclusive algorithms that are often nontransparent, numerous crypto-native video games allow users to mathematically verify that the outcome of a spin or a hand was truly random and not controlled by the platform. This transparency acts as a trust-building mechanism that has ended up being a hallmark of the industry.

Dangers and Considerations
While the advantages are clear, it is necessary for prospective players to remain familiar with the intrinsic dangers:
- Market Volatility: The value of cryptocurrencies can vary considerably. If a gamer wins a jackpot in Bitcoin, the value of that win might reduce by the time it is withdrawn if the market dips. Irreversibility of Transactions: Blockchain deals can not be "reversed" by a bank. Sending out funds to the wrong wallet address usually results in an irreversible loss. Regulative Status: The legal framework for crypto betting is still developing. Gamers should always guarantee the platform they pick holds a genuine betting license from acknowledged jurisdictions (such as Curacao or Malta). Security Responsibility: Using a crypto casino positions the obligation of security on the user. One must ensure their private keys and wallets are secured to prevent unauthorized access.
